A proton moves through a uniform magnetic field given by B = (10i - 20j +30k) mT. At time t1, the proton has a velocity given by v = vxi + vxj + (2.0 km/s)k, and the magnetic force on the proton is FB = (4.0×10-17 N)i + (2.0×10-17 N)j. At that instant, what are vx and vy?
